Cantata BWV 215 is dedicated to Friedrich August I (1694-1733), Elector of Saxony. In 1709, under the name of Augustus II, he became king of Poland, which in this cantata is called «Sarmatia».

0:00 Chorus: Preise dein Glücke, gesegnetes Sachsen 8:23 Recitative (Tenor): Wie können wir, großmächtigster August 10:20 Aria (Tenor): Freilich trotzt Augustus‘ Name 17:41 Recitative (Bass): Was hat dich sonst, Sarmatien, bewogen 19:33 Aria (Bass): Rase nur, verwegner Schwarm 23:21 Recitative (Soprano): Ja, ja! Gott ist uns noch mit seiner Hülfe nah 24:57 Aria (Soprano): Durch die von Eifer entflammeten Waffen Feinde bestrafen 29:03 Recitative (Soprano, Tenor and Bass): Lass doch, o teurer Landesvater, zu 32:00 Chorus: Stifter der Reiche, Beherrscher der Kronen
